Ingredients Breakdown
For the Brownies:
To create the perfect Chocolate Covered Strawberry Brownies, it is essential to select high-quality ingredients that will enhance the flavor and texture of the final product.
– Unsalted Butter: Using unsalted butter is crucial for flavor control. It allows you to monitor the saltiness of your recipe and customize it to your liking. The butter contributes to the rich, fudgy texture of the brownies, creating a deliciously moist base.
– Granulated Sugar: Sugar is the primary sweetener in the brownies, providing not only sweetness but also contributing to the overall structure. It helps create that coveted chewy texture that brownies are known for.
– Eggs: Eggs serve a dual purpose in brownie recipes. They provide moisture and act as a binding agent, helping to hold the ingredients together. The proteins in eggs also contribute to the browning and flavor development during baking.
– Cocoa Powder: Cocoa powder is the star ingredient that gives brownies their signature chocolate flavor. When choosing cocoa powder, consider using high-quality Dutch-process cocoa for a deeper, more complex chocolate taste.
For the Chocolate Covered Strawberries:
When it comes to the chocolate-covered strawberries, the quality of your berries and chocolate will elevate your dessert.
– Fresh Strawberries: Selecting the right strawberries is key to achieving the best flavor. Look for berries that are bright red, plump, and free from blemishes. Ideally, choose strawberries that are in season for optimal sweetness.
– Chocolate: The choice of chocolate can significantly impact the flavor profile of your dessert. Semisweet chocolate offers a balanced sweetness, making it a popular choice for dipping. Dark chocolate, with its rich and intense flavor, can provide a more sophisticated taste that pairs beautifully with the sweetness of the strawberries.

Making the Brownie Batter
Creating the perfect brownie batter is fundamental to achieving that rich and fudgy texture we all crave. Begin by melting your butter in a medium saucepan over low heat. It’s essential to keep the heat low to prevent the butter from burning, which can impart an unpleasant flavor to your brownies. If you prefer, you can melt the butter in a microwave-safe bowl in short bursts of 15 seconds, stirring in between until completely melted.
Once your butter is melted, remove it from the heat and allow it to cool slightly before adding in your sugar. This step helps to ensure that the sugar dissolves thoroughly, leading to a smoother batter. Whisk the sugar into the melted butter until fully combined. Next, incorporate eggs one at a time, whisking well after each addition. This process adds air to your mixture, contributing to the lightness of the brownies despite their dense nature.
Finally, mix in the vanilla extract, which adds a depth of flavor that elevates the chocolate. Now, it’s time to combine the dry and wet ingredients to create that luscious brownie batter.
Mixing Dry Ingredients
Accurate measurement is key when it comes to baking, especially for brownies. The dry ingredients typically consist of all-purpose fl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, and a pinch of salt. Take the time to measure out each ingredient carefully. Using a kitchen scale can yield the best results, as it avoids the discrepancies that can occur when using cups.
Sift the flour and cocoa powder together into a separate bowl to remove lumps and combine them evenly. This step ensures that the cocoa powder is evenly distributed throughout the batter, preventing any bitter bites. Once sifted, add the baking powder and salt, mixing it all together.
Gradually f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ture using a spatula, mixing just until combined. It’s important not to overmix at this stage, as this can lead to tough brownies. The batter should be thick and glossy, showcasing the rich chocolate hue.
Baking the Brownies
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are your baking pan by lining it with parchment paper. This not only makes for easy removal but also helps to prevent sticking. Pour the brownie batter into the prepared pan, spreading it evenly with a spatula.
Baking time is crucial for achieving the right texture. Typically, brownies take about 20 to 25 minutes to bake, but every oven varies slightly. To test for doneness, insert a toothpick into the center of the brownies. If it comes out with a few moist crumbs attached, your brownies are perfectly baked. If it comes out wet with batter, they need a few more minutes. Avoid overbaking, as this will lead to dry brownies. Once done, remove them from the oven and let them cool completely in the pan on a wire rack.
Preparing the Chocolate Covered Strawberries
While the brownies are cooling, it’s time to prepare the chocolate-covered strawberries. Choose ripe, firm strawberries that are free from blemishes. Wash them gently and pat them dry thoroughly with paper towels; moisture can cause the chocolate to seize up or not stick properly.
For melting the chocolate, you can use either a double boiler method or a microwave. If using the microwave, place your chopped chocolate or chocolate chips in a microwave-safe bowl and heat in short intervals, stirring after each interval until melted. If using a double boiler, fill a pot with a few inches of water and bring it to a simmer. Place a heatproof bowl over the pot (making sure it doesn’t touch the water) and add your chocolate, stirring until smooth.
Ensure that you melt the chocolate over low heat, as high heat can cause it to burn. To make your chocolate-covered strawberries even more appealing, consider adding a splash of coconut oil or shortening to the chocolate. This will make the coating shinier and help it set more smoothly.
Dipping the Strawberries
Once your chocolate is melted and smooth, it’s time to dip the strawberries. Hold a strawberry by the stem and dip it into the melted chocolate, swirling it slightly to ensure an even coating. Allow any excess chocolate to drip off before placing the strawberry on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Repeat this process until all strawberries are coated.
To prevent the chocolate from clumping, make sure the strawberries are completely dry before dipping, and avoid dipping them too deeply into the chocolate. For an added touch, you can sprinkle crushed nuts, sprinkles, or sea salt on top of the chocolate-covered strawberries before the chocolate hardens.
Decorating the Brownies
With your brownies cooled and the strawberries ready, it’s time to assemble your chocolate-covered strawberry brownies. Cut the brownies into squares or rectangles, depending on your preference. Arrange them on a serving platter, and place one chocolate-covered strawberry on top of each brownie.
For a professional presentation, consider drizzling some leftover melted chocolate over the brownies and strawberries for an elegant touch. You can also add a dusting of powdered sugar or cocoa powder for an extra layer of sophistication. Fresh mint leaves can serve as a lovely garnish, adding a pop of color and freshness to the dish.

Nutritional Insight
While these chocolate-covered strawberry brownies are undoubtedly indulgent, it’s essential to consider their nutritional aspects. The primary ingredients, such as dark chocolate and strawberries, offer some health benefits. Dark chocolate is rich in antioxidants, and strawberries are an excellent source of vitamins, particularly vitamin C and fiber.
However, moderation is critical when enjoying desserts. These brownies can be part of a balanced diet when eaten in controlled portions. Instead of indulging in a large piece, consider cutting smaller squares to satisfy your sweet tooth without overdoing it. Sharing these brownies can also help with portion control while allowing you to enjoy this delectable treat with friends and family.
